Family members and victims have the option to file several types of mesothelioma suits. Personal injury, wrongful death and trust funds are all possible claims. Most mesothelioma lawsuits are filed individually rather than as class action lawsuits. This is because patients with mesothelioma are compensated more in individual lawsuits. The money earned from the lawsuit will be distributed to the plaintiffs once the case has been settled. If medical providers have imposed liens, they have to be paid prior the funds being released.

The amount you get is according to the state you reside in and the type of mesothelioma. There are three kinds of mesothelioma lawsuits that include personal injury, wrongful deaths and trust funds. A personal injury lawsuit seeks compensation from the party responsible for the illness. This is the most popular mesothelioma lawsuit. Patients' families may make claims for wrongful death to seek compensation from the company(ies) responsible for the death of the victim. A mesothelioma trust fund claim can be filed with one of the numerous asbestos trust funds set up by the federal government or individual asbestos companies.
It can take years to settle a lawsuit. A fair settlement can be difficult to secure. Certain asbestos companies attempt to stall the process by filing frivolous motions. Your mesothelioma lawyer is skilled at identifying and rebutting these tactics.
Depending on where you reside, which kind of mesothelioma do you have, and the time you were exposed to asbestos, there are different statutes of limitations that apply to your situation. Some states have short statutes of limitations, whereas others have longer periods of time to bring a lawsuit.
A mesothelioma case can last several years. However, if the plaintiff is very sick or has a limited life expectancy, judges may expedite the trial. The judge in charge of the case will decide whether there is a reason to speed up the trial. The court will then require the defendants to respond to the plaintiff's allegations.
